re Nexus7 - Android version 5.0.2
When I open file manager/device I can see in all folders a picture/image which when clicked opens to a website for games or other such apps. I cannot delete this picture link. if I clear all of the other files in the folder then this picture disappears. I have tried installing a number of the Push Advertising Detectors such as Addons Detector & Airpush Detector but they do not identify any problem/culprit.
